The Cafe Societyhttp://thecafesociety.org/pagesThe Café Society works in the Woods, Zürich, on the topic of on-screen reading/writing. “We create frameworks – rulesets – based on how reading, writing and organisation of textual information could work differently. As our reading habits change, so must our writing habits and the way we communicate, and ultimately the way we think. Authoring is becoming curating, and the expression of the in-between gains importance over content.”
